How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Raynor Park?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Raynor Park Studio Apartments | $2,935 | $972 | $5,440 |
| Raynor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,698 | $1,036 | $8,804 |
| Raynor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,580 | $1,233 | $10,000+ |
| Raynor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,624 | $1,460 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Raynor Park
How much are Studio apartments in Raynor Park?
There are currently 609 Studio Apartments in Raynor Park with rent ranges from $972 to $5,440 with an average price of $2,935.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Raynor Park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Raynor Park ranges from $1,036 to $8,804 with an average monthly rent of $3,698.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Raynor Park c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Raynor Park range from $1,233 to $10,689.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$4,580.
How expensive are Raynor Park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 289 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Raynor Park on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,460 to $11,900 - averaging $5,624 for the location.
